Java 工具类数字比较

1. 流程概述

在 Java 中,我们可以使用工具类来实现数字比较。下面是实现这一过程的大致流程:

步骤 描述
步骤 1 创建一个工具类
步骤 2 在工具类中添加静态方法
步骤 3 编写方法实现数字比较
步骤 4 测试代码

接下来,我将逐步指导你完成这些步骤。

2. 创建工具类

首先,我们需要创建一个 Java 类作为我们的工具类。可以使用以下代码创建一个名为 NumberUtils 的工具类:

public class NumberUtils {
    
}

3. 添加静态方法

接下来,我们需要在工具类中添加一个静态方法。静态方法可以在不创建对象的情况下直接调用。使用以下代码在 NumberUtils 类中添加一个名为 compare 的静态方法:

public static int compare(int a, int b) {
    // 添加代码实现数字比较
}

4. 实现数字比较

现在,我们需要在 compare 方法中实现数字比较的逻辑。可以使用以下代码完成比较操作:

public static int compare(int a, int b) {
    if (a > b) {
        return 1;
    } else if (a < b) {
        return -1;
    } else {
        return 0;
    }
}

上述代码中,我们通过比较两个数字的大小来确定返回值。如果第一个数字大于第二个数字,返回 1;如果第一个数字小于第二个数字,返回 -1;如果两个数字相等,返回 0。

5. 测试代码

最后,我们需要编写一些测试代码来验证我们的工具类是否正常工作。可以使用以下代码进行测试:

public static void main(String[] args) {
    int a = 5;
    int b = 10;
    int result = NumberUtils.compare(a, b);
    System.out.println("比较结果:" + result);
}

以上代码中,我们创建了两个整数变量 ab,并使用 NumberUtils 类的 compare 方法比较这两个数字。然后,将比较结果输出到控制台。

总结

通过以上步骤,我们成功地实现了一个 Java 工具类来进行数字比较。通过调用工具类的静态方法,我们可以轻松地比较两个数字的大小。

pie
    "1" : 40
    "0" : 30
    "-1" : 30
classDiagram
    class NumberUtils{
        +compare(int a, int b)
    }

希望这篇文章对你有所帮助!现在,你已经了解了如何创建一个工具类来实现数字比较,并且可以使用这个工具类来比较数字。记住,这只是一个简单的例子,你可以根据实际需求修改和扩展这个工具类。祝你在编程的道路上越走越远!